    My view on today's NFL...

    Starting with the first game, the number came in low at the start of the week at ATL -4 in most places and as low as -3.5 for about 2 hours at Pinn which was quickly nabbed by some sharps that moved it back to -4 From then it's been a slow drift during the week with public money coming in on ATL and early this morning moving the number all the way to -6. Fully expect to see some middle money come in for those that got in early so the number will probably settle in at 5.5 unless some big hitter comes in and takes 6 and knocks it back down to 4 which I doubt happens with all of the uncertainty surrounding this game. In my opinion, the number is too fried to bet the fav here and I really do not like the dog here. Seattle is really banged up with 1 out on defense and 3 of them listed probable but will be playing with serious liabilities. Fullback Reece has an ankle sprain which I cannot see him contributing a whole lot other than acting as decoy.

    Right now, a stay away game for me but would change if this number moves to a key 7, which I don't see happening unless another key player goes down for Sea.

    Now for the second game, we have a big double digit number on the Patriots which comes as no surprise to anyone. They go against a struggling Houston offense which has not really found itself at all and how they got this far is beyond me. However, that's exactly what the public thinks and that's why the number came out inflated as the sharps came in early in the week and took 16 which I also did. It still may go to 16 again today as the public as of now are coming in with both fists on New England. N.E fullback Blount came up with the flu a few days ago and only expect him to get a few carries being N.E will go the passing attack against this defense anyway. N.E without Gronk and Amendola will be playing with a bad ankle. It all says "take the points" here. Yes, always scarey having to take a double digit dog, but when the number say "go", that's what I do. I had my number at 13 here.

    So: Houston +16 at -110 or better. If you can't currently find the number, just hold on because it could very well go there with public money pushing in. You might by chance see 16.5 but that's dicey so jump at 16.
